Notification No. CT/8/18/2023-Sec-1-5(CT)(2) Dated:- 30-1-2026 Madhya Pradesh SGST
Madhya Pradesh GST valuation framework is amended to include pan masala and specified tobacco, tobacco-substitute and nicotine-substitute products bearing a declared retail sale price. Retail sale price is the maximum packaged-goods price for the ultimate consumer, inclusive of taxes, duties, surcharge and cess. The highest of multiple declared prices applies, and any increased declared price is treated as the retail sale price. Area-specific declared prices apply to goods intended for sale in the relevant area.

India and China have commenced bilateral trade engagement to identify positions on trade-related concerns and pursue further meetings. Discussions are directed at structural trade imbalances, supply-chain issues, and trust in commercial relations. India's widening trade deficit with China is identified as a principal concern, while investment issues remain relevant because India has tightened its foreign direct investment policy for countries sharing land borders with it. Engagement is intended to explore approaches to more balanced commercial relations and supply-chain resilience.

Notification No. F A 3-33/2017/1/V (1) Dated:- 30-1-2026 Madhya Pradesh SGST
Madhya Pradesh revises State GST rate schedules by inserting biris in the 9% schedule and specified pan masala, tobacco, tobacco-substitute and inhalable tobacco or nicotine-substitute products in the 20% schedule. The separate 14% rate schedule is omitted. The revised rate-schedule treatment takes effect from 1 February 2026.

Notification No. 38/1/2017-Fin(R&C)(14/2025-Rate) Dated:- 17-9-2025 Goa SGST
Goa prescribes a State tax rate of 6 per cent on intra-State supplies of specified brick and tile products, including fly ash bricks, aggregates and blocks; bricks of fossil meals or similar siliceous earths; building bricks; and earthen or roofing tiles. Classification follows the Customs Tariff Schedule and its interpretative rules, notes and explanatory notes. Undefined terms carry their statutory meanings under the applicable goods and services tax laws. The rate takes effect from 22 September 2025.

Notification No. 38/1/2017-Fin(R&C)(13/2025-Rate) Dated:- 17-9-2025 Goa SGST
Goa SGST exemption-rate framework substitutes the schedule of specified handcrafted, handmade and artware goods eligible for concessional State tax treatment. Most listed goods, including handcrafted candles, handmade textiles, wood, stone, clay, glass and metal artware, handicraft furniture, toys, paintings and sculptures, carry a 2.5% rate. Silver filigree work and handmade imitation jewellery carry a 1.5% rate. The revised schedule takes effect on 22 September 2025.

Approval for scientific research is granted to the Indian Institute of Technology, Roorkee, as a university, college or other institution for the donation-related tax purpose under the Income-tax Act, 2025. The approval applies for tax years 2026-27 through 2030-31, subject to compliance with rule 34 of the Income-tax Rules, 2026. The institution must prepare and deliver an annual Form 15 statement concerning donations by 31 May following each tax year and furnish donors with Form 16 certificates specifying donation amounts.

TRQ holders allocated raw sugar import quantities may surrender any unutilised allocation until 30 September 2026. Surrender remains subject to payment equal to 0.5% of the CIF value of the quantity surrendered, in accordance with existing modalities. The extension applies to the tariff-rate quota for import of raw sugar, while all other conditions governing the allocation and surrender process remain unchanged.

Proposed non-preferential Rules of Origin would require exported goods using imported inputs to undergo processing beyond specified minimal operations before being treated as Indian-origin. Exporters would apply online for non-preferential Certificates of Origin, while manufacturer exporters holding Status Holder recognition could self-certify qualifying goods. Back-to-back certificates could support re-exports, trans-shipment and merchanting trade for foreign-origin goods. For imports, agricultural goods would generally be origin-determined by wholly obtained or produced status, subject to a de-minimis tolerance, while other goods would require either a change in tariff heading or prescribed value addition. Importers would self-declare origin; separate origin documents would generally not be required, with risk-based verification permitted.

Sea Cargo Manifest and Transshipment Regulations, 2018 are fully operational on the Customs EDI system following the deployment of all remaining import and export message structures. The Import Trans-shipment message for re-working imported less-than-container-load cargo and the Stripping message for export CIM movement became available for live filing from 21 August 2026. With these additions, all SCMTR functional messages can be filed through the ICEGATE portal, completing the digital framework for cargo visibility and risk management. A local SCMTR Cell Nodal Officer will coordinate communications and address operational or live-filing difficulties reported by trade stakeholders.

Customs assayer and valuer empanelment is prescribed for gold, silver, jewellery, precious or synthetic stones, and other valuable articles involved in import, export, seizure or confiscation. Eligible applicants generally require relevant qualifications, valuation experience, supporting references, industry knowledge and a clean professional record, subject to selection-panel discretion. Appointed valuers must be available when required, assist with metal extraction, issue certificates and reports, maintain records, give evidence when called, and comply with prescribed fee limits. They must act independently, avoid conflicts of interest, preserve confidentiality and exercise due care. Wrong valuation, negligence, misconduct or non-disclosure may result in cancellation, removal from the panel and legal action.

Rupee depreciation against the US dollar was attributed to higher crude oil prices, increased dollar demand from oil importers, weak domestic equity markets, a stronger US dollar and concerns over rising global treasury yields. Higher oil-import payments raised inflation and external trade-balance concerns. Market expectations indicated continued pressure amid global risk-off conditions, although central bank intervention could support the rupee at lower exchange-rate levels.

Duty exemption for durable containers imported under the specified customs notification remains conditional on execution of a bond by the importer or shipping agent and re-export within six months from landing. Re-export extensions may be granted for three months by the Assistant/Deputy Commissioner, followed by two further six-month extensions at successively higher approval levels; any rejection requires written, case-specific reasons. Off-hiring is not a valid ground for extension. Where cargo is detained for examination or investigation, it should be destuffed and stored so containers can be re-exported; extensions for laden containers awaiting clearance or auction may be considered on a substantiated request. Manual document and statement submission requirements have been discontinued.
